Fresh, thick Amalfi Coast pasta served with mussels, clams, and shrimp. A classic Campanian seaside dish closely associated with Salerno and nearby coastal towns.
Traditional amber anchovy sauce from nearby Cetara, used to dress pasta or vegetables. It is one of the most distinctive flavors of the Salerno coastline.
Salted or marinated anchovies from Cetara, a fishing village in the province of Salerno. They are prized for their intense flavor and long local tradition.

Generally moderate by Italian standards: coffee and casual meals are affordable, while seafront dining and summer stays cost more.
Service is often included via coperto or service charge. Tipping is not required; round up or leave EUR 1-5 for good service, more in upscale restaurants. Taxis are usually rounded up.
